Coloring tips: How to color Turtle in the garden coloring page well?
For the turtle, consider using shades of green for its shell and body. The sunflower can be bright yellow with a dark brown center. Use soft pastels for the flowers to create a vibrant garden feeling. The bees can be colored in yellow and black stripes, while the butterflies can be multicolored for added fun. Remember to add some blue for the sky and brown or gray for the path. Let your creativity flow, mixing colors to bring this joyful scene to life!
